Someone offered me a Sinar eMotion75 digital back. Upon inspection I noticed something strange with the color balance.
The color balance is set to daylight in the menu on the digital back (there is no auto color balance). The pictures I have taken seem to show up with wrong color balance on the back's LCD screen. I copied the raw files (.IA files) from the CF card to my computer and tried to use Iridient Developer and RawTherapee open them.

All using default values. Notice the greenish color in RawTherapee. Tint value in Iridient Developer seems strangely high. Once I drag it to 0, it turns as green as in RawTherapee. And there are pictures came out with same green color shift in Iridient Developer too. like this
Sinar CaptureFlow doesn't seem to support opening raw files (I'm looking at using the back in the field so tethering isn't an option anyway). Neither Lightroom nor Capture One supports the raw format, so Iridient Developer and RawTherapee are the only options.

Any thoughts? I'm not familiar with backs of this age. Is it normal? I'm worried that, though fixable to certain degree in post processing, the green channel on the back may have problems, and could result in clipping or lose of dynamic range in certain scenarios.
Also does the back support LiveView via the LCD (not tethered)? Can't seem to make it work.
